About Me


Dawn Page, is a multi-talented media professional. Raised in México, she attended the University of Arizona and graduated with a Bachelor of Science in Business Administration/Marketing Major. She is bilingual and bi-cultural. Her experience in media communications spans more than a decade, including positions in broadcasting, journalism and public relations/marketing.

She began her career as a news producer and on-air reporter for a Telemundo affiliate in Phoenix. She then worked as a national entertainment correspondent for Telemundo network's TV Show "Cotorreando."

The next chapter in her career was in Los Angeles, working as a print journalist for La Opinión, the most established Spanish daily newspaper in the U.S.

When LatinAmerica Broadcasting acquired a TV station in Arizona, the network recruited Dawn to launch the Phoenix affiliate, as the Director of Public Relations and Community Affairs. In this position, she created and implemented a partnership with PHX 11, the public channel for the City of Phoenix. She co-produced, wrote and co-hosted PHX 11's Spanish community show "Phoenix en la Comunidad."

In her recent charge as Communications Manager at LIUNA, she acted as a bilingual spokesperson and successfully spearheaded national media campaigns on immigration, politics and worker rights initiatives.

She is currently developing on-line content for her project titled ¿Qué Pasión?.
